短信验证码流程怎么弄的

   2025-04-22 50
核心提示:短信验证码流程简介:用户提交注册或验证请求,系统生成验证码并发送至用户手机,用户输入验证码,系统验证匹配后完成注册或验证过程。整个过程安全快捷。

短信验证码的流程通常包括以下步骤。

1、用户在平台/应用上注册账号或进行某些需要验证的操作,如登录、找回密码、注册新服务等。

2、用户会收到一条来自平台的短信验证码,这个验证码通常包含一组随机的数字或字母。

3、用户需要在规定的时间内(通常是几分钟内)在平台上输入这个验证码。

短信验证码流程怎么弄的

4、平台会验证用户输入的验证码是否正确,如果正确,用户可以继续他们的操作(如登录账号),如果错误,用户将被拒绝,并可能需要重新获取验证码。

具体的实现流程可能因不同的应用场景和服务提供商而异,但大致的框架是相似的,以下是具体的步骤分解:

1、触发:用户进行需要验证的操作,如注册、登录等,触发发送短信验证码的请求。

2、验证:平台对用户身份进行初步验证,确保请求是合法的,这一步可能包括检查用户的电子邮件地址是否有效等。

3、发送短信:平台通过短信网关发送验证码到用户的手机上,这个过程可能需要几秒钟到几分钟的时间,取决于短信网关的速度和用户的地理位置。

短信验证码流程怎么弄的

4、接收和输入验证码:用户收到短信后,在规定的时间内输入验证码。

5、验证用户输入的验证码:平台会再次验证用户输入的验证码是否正确,如果正确则允许用户继续操作,否则要求用户重新获取验证码。

6、记录和管理:平台会记录验证码的发送和验证情况,以便于跟踪和管理。

在这个过程中,安全性是非常重要的,为了防止欺诈和滥用,平台需要确保验证码的发送和验证过程的安全性和可靠性,可能需要防止验证码被拦截或篡改,以及防止恶意用户通过尝试所有可能的验证码来破解系统。

 
举报评论 0
 
更多>同类资讯
推荐图文
推荐资讯
点击排行
友情链接
网站首页  |  关于我们  |  联系方式  |  用户协议  |  隐私政策  |  版权声明  |  网站地图  |  排名推广  |  广告服务  |  积分换礼  |  网站留言  |  RSS订阅  |  违规举报